From 63e665ef41eb303cae3ab7f4dcf93e30b40a69d0 Mon Sep 17 00:00:00 2001 From: Bruce Forstall Date: Wed, 11 Sep 2024 09:37:05 -0700 Subject: [PATCH] Work around F# ildasm/ilasm round-trip test failure An F# compiler change caused significant generated IL change and an ildasm/ilasm round-trip test failure. Adding `false` reverts to the previous F# codegen and fixes the problem. Tracking: https://github.com/dotnet/runtime/issues/106601 --- src/tests/JIT/Directed/tailcall/mutual_recursion.fsproj |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/tests/JIT/Directed/tailcall/mutual_recursion.fsproj b/src/tests/JIT/Directed/tailcall/mutual_recursion.fsproj index 72ae06ccfc9b70..caabbe70689feb 100644 --- a/src/tests/JIT/Directed/tailcall/mutual_recursion.fsproj +++ b/src/tests/JIT/Directed/tailcall/mutual_recursion.fsproj @@ -8,6 +8,9 @@ true + + + false True